WebJul 26, 2024 · dict.items() and dict.iteriteams() almost does the same thing, but there is a slight difference between them – dict.items(): returns a copy of the dictionary’s list in the form of (key, value) tuple pairs, which is a (Python v3.x) version, and exists in (Python v2.x) version. dict.iteritems(): returns an iterator of the dictionary’s list in the form of (key, … WebApr 10, 2024 · Given a defaultdict and a native python list of keys to filter by/keep, how do I use this information to tell pandas I want a dataframe from only entries in the defaultdict that are represented in a separate list of string containing keys to keep? python-3.x; pandas; Share. Follow
Defaultdict in Python - Javatpoint
WebNov 19, 2024 · Imagine we want to use a dictionary to keep track of players' scores. scores = defaultdict (int) # Tyler scores one point scores ['tyler'] += 1 # Nikki scores two points scores ['nikki'] += 2. The code is much more concise. With a standard dictionary, we'd have to check if the key exists and initialize the values up front. WebApr 12, 2024 · collections 是 Python 的一个内置模块,所谓内置模块的意思是指 Python 内部封装好的模块,无需安装即可直接使用。. collections 包含了一些特殊的容器,针对 … sweat1000 caringbah
Nested defaultdicts in Python - Howchoo
WebOct 6, 2024 · Using the .get () Method. In Python, you can use the built-in dictionary method .get () to handle missing keys. The general syntax to use the get () method is dict.get (key,default_value) where dict is a valid dictionary object in Python. – If the key is present in the dictionary, then the get () method returns the value. WebApr 6, 2024 · Before deleting: a 1 b 2 c 3 d 4 After deleting: a 1 b 2 d 4 After re-inserting: a 1 b 2 d 4 c 3 OrderedDict is a dictionary subclass in Python that remembers the order in which items were added. In a regular Python dictionary, the order of the items is not guaranteed, and it may change between different runs of the program or different ... WebJan 29, 2024 · The defaultdict constructor as the first parameter a ‘ default_factory ‘ method which is called whenever a missing key is accessed on the dictionary. In the above … skylight framing construction details